Complaint Withdrawn: They're getting to some people, though. Some had hoped this former Revolutionary Guard commander would help divide that organizatiton and keep it on the sidelines, or even assist in removing the mullahs from power.

One of three presidential candidates who challenged Iran's June 12 election said he is withdrawing his complaint, Iran's state media reported Wednesday. Mohsen Rezaei, a former Revolutionary Guards commander, officially captured less than 2 percent of the vote in the disputed election in which President Mahmoud Ahmadinejad was declared the landslide winner over his nearest challenger, moderate Mir Hossein Mousavi. Mousavi, Rezaei and reformist cleric Mehdi Karroubi alleged widespread vote-rigging immediately after the election, sparking large-scale protests.

In withdrawing his complaint to the Guardian Council, which oversees Iran's elections, , The Wall Street Journal said.

Time: Regime's Tactics Both "Smarter and More Brutal;" Street Protests Dwindling from Hundreds of Thousands to Thousands and then Hundreds: The regime's practice of random brutality is effective. It doesn't produce the massive body count, but lets everyone know that if they're on the street, there is a nontrivial chance they'll be killed.

But that's only reducing the street protests, not the actual resistance. Time guesses that some face-saving compromise may still be reached.

Moderate Defeated Candidate Karoubi Declares Government "Illegitimate:" One candidate withdraws his complaint but another one escalates his opposition.
